My Swimming Hole
Since last rainy season the Uvita River, or Rio Uvita, has moved back to it's original location after a
wrong-headed decision a few years ago to push it about 150 meters Southward where, supposedly, it
would encroach less on properties this direction.  It seemed only a matter of time to show the idiocy of this
plan, and indeed, nature proved me correct.  Once again I have a swimming hole, and so do others in the
neighborhood.

I finally used my mask and snorkel to reconnoiter it's somewhat finite depths, while taking the opportunity to
give Muttinhead a swimming lesson.  She has always been a water lover, but usually just likes to soak and
cool off.  I got her out into the deeper water and she picked up her first stroke, The Doggie Paddle, very
quickly.  Manana, we will work on The Back Stroke, and maybe next week I'll get her going on The Butterfly.

I took my camera and tri-pod, fully intending to document the procedures myself, but as we approached
there was a car and a small group who were heading for a swim themselves.  They seemed friendly, and
the leader of the pack agreed to take some pics of me if I'd leave them alone there after that, to which I
readily agreed.
